Front Street Capital Management Inc. trimmed its holdings in shares of Costco Wholesale Corporation (NASDAQ:COST - Free Report) by 19.5% during the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 26,731 shares of the retailer's stock after selling 6,472 shares during the period. Costco Wholesale comprises about 4.8% of Front Street Capital Management Inc.'s portfolio, making the stock its 8th largest position. Front Street Capital Management Inc.'s holdings in Costco Wholesale were worth $25,285,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Insider Buying and Selling at Costco Wholesale
In other Costco Wholesale news, EVP Patrick J. Callans sold 3,000 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, June 9th. The shares were sold at an average price of $1,002.77, for a total transaction of $3,008,310.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the executive vice president directly owned 58,543 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$58,705,164.11. This trade represents a 4.87% dec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which can be accessed through this link. Also, EVP Yoram Rubanenko sold 4,000 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, July 14th. The stock was sold at an average price of $974.96, for a total transaction of $3,899,840.00. Following the transaction, the executive vice president directly owned 5,774 shares of the company's stock, valued at $5,629,419.04. This represents a 40.92%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Over the last quarter, insiders sold 8,147 shares of company stock valued at $8,039,440. 0.18% of the stock is owned by corporate insiders.

About Costco Wholesale

Costco Wholesale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the operation of membership warehouses in the United States, Puerto Rico, Canada, Mexico, Japan, the United Kingdom, Korea, Australia, Taiwan, China, Spain, France, Iceland, New Zealand, and Sweden. The company offers branded and private-label products in a range of merchandise categories.
